The healthcare landscape is undergoing a major shift, propelled by advanced intelligence. Several innovative AI solutions are now appearing, offering to improve patient outcomes. Companies like PathAI, with its expertise on pathology analysis, and Viz.ai, automating stroke treatment, are exhibiting the power of AI. Also noteworthy attention are companies such as Olive, automating administrative tasks, and Tempus, providing data-driven information for tumor management. These trailblazing companies are poised to impact the future of contemporary clinical practice.
